What to check before for buildings with low rent increases near the M15 bus in Nolita

  • Use both filters: “low-rent-increases” plus “m15-bus” to target buildings where rent-increase patterns are a key screening factor and the commute route is the M15 bus.
  • Before you apply, confirm the full move-in cost (security deposit and any required fees) and what’s actually included in the lease, since asking-rent numbers don’t tell the whole story.
  • Check the lease basics on each building page: renewal terms, any rent-adjustment language, and whether the unit matches your budget for the next term.
  • If you plan around transit, verify the nearest stop for the specific address on the building page and map it to your route times.
  • Use tenant feedback to spot recurring issues (maintenance timing, communication, building rules) that won’t show up in distance or rent-increase summaries.
